The AI code wars are heating up
AI coding tools are transforming software development.

The competition in AI coding tools is intensifying as Anthropic's Claude Code gains traction, enabling developers to generate complete code from simple prompts. This shift is prompting significant changes in the software industry, with major players like OpenAI and Google also enhancing their offerings. As AI tools become mainstream, companies are leveraging them to boost productivity, leading to layoffs in traditional developer roles and a potential revaluation of software's economic landscape.
